Let's face it, no one is the perfect model size. That means prom dress alterations which may be time consuming are a necessary part of purchasing any prom dress if you want it to look perfect on you Taking the dress in or out: We highly suggest ordering bigger and taking in the dress. Whether you take the dress in 1" or 5" it is normally still the same price and it will look the same. However, if you have to let out a dress a few things may occur: 1) the fabric let out may contain pin holes 2) the extra seam allowance the designers normally leave in each dress may have been cut, and there may not be enough material to let it out.
One week before prom you should take your prom dress home and keep it in a safe dry place. Prom tip: Prom Dresses should be stored in a dry room (not the basement). If possible hand prom dresses over a chair instead of handing them. If you must hang your prom dresses, hand it like pants folded over the hanger. Purchase a prom dress steamer if needed.
It is really important to think of makeup looks as part your prom ensemble. When you have selected the perfect dress, all the pieces of hair and make-up will fall into place. Here are a few pointers on how to embrace the hot trends and the do's and dont's of Prom makeup. "The glamorous look" is where all focus goes on the eyes...To get the best glamorous eyes, use complementary colors, matte and shimmer eye shadows, lots of mascara and soft pink lips (Madonna and her latest look). "The sexy diva" is defined by the high gloss lips, a skin lightly sun kissed and matte eye shadows, think Beyonce and JLo.
